The Chennai Super Kings (CSK), one of the most dominant franchises in Indian Premier League (IPL) history, are gearing up for the 2025 season with renewed ambition. With five IPL titles under their belt, CSK has consistently set the gold standard in the tournament, blending experience with youth, tactical brilliance with stability, and resilience with adaptability.
However, IPL 2025 marks the beginning of a new chapter for CSK. For the first time in years, MS Dhoni will not be at the helm, as Ruturaj Gaikwad takes over the captaincy. While Dhoni’s leadership has been the backbone of CSK’s legacy, his presence as a player and mentor ensures continuity and guidance. With a well-balanced squad featuring explosive batters, dynamic all-rounders, and a lethal bowling attack, CSK is once again a formidable force poised for another championship run.
As the tournament looms closer, let’s analyze CSK’s strongest playing XI for IPL 2025 and how they stack up against the competition.
CSK’s Strongest Playing XI for IPL 2025
1. Ruturaj Gaikwad (Captain) – The New Leader
- Role: Top-order batter & captain
- Strengths: Consistency, timing, and composure
- Impact: Provides stability at the top and leads CSK’s transition into a post-Dhoni era
Ruturaj Gaikwad has emerged as one of CSK’s most dependable batters over the years. With elegant stroke play and a calm demeanor, he anchors the innings, ensuring steady starts for the team. His leadership credentials will be tested, but with Dhoni as his guide, Gaikwad has the potential to evolve into a great IPL captain.
2. Devon Conway – The Reliable Left-Hander
- Role: Top-order batter
- Strengths: Technique, adaptability, and consistency
- Impact: Strengthens the left-right combination in the top order
Devon Conway’s fluency against pace and spin makes him an asset in CSK’s batting lineup. His ability to play risk-free yet aggressive cricket ensures steady partnerships at the top, making CSK’s batting lineup even more formidable.
3. Rachin Ravindra – The X-Factor All-Rounder
- Role: Batting all-rounder
- Strengths: Aggressive batting, spin bowling, versatility
- Impact: Provides batting firepower and an extra spin option
Rachin Ravindra has been a revelation in international cricket, showcasing his ability to accelerate the scoring rate while maintaining control. His left-arm spin will be a valuable asset, especially on spin-friendly tracks, allowing CSK to adapt to conditions seamlessly.
4. Rahul Tripathi – The Aggressive Middle-Order Powerhouse
- Role: Middle-order batter
- Strengths: Explosive strokeplay, fearless batting
- Impact: Accelerates scoring in the middle overs
Rahul Tripathi brings aggression and dynamism to the middle order. His ability to take on bowlers from the get-go makes him an ideal No. 4, ensuring momentum is maintained between the top order and the finishers.
5. Ravindra Jadeja – The Ultimate All-Rounder
- Role: All-rounder (left-arm spinner & middle-order batter)
- Strengths: Match-winning abilities with both bat and ball
- Impact: Controls the game in the middle overs and contributes with explosive finishing
A three-dimensional player, Jadeja remains CSK’s most valuable asset. His ability to stabilize innings, accelerate towards the end, and bowl crucial overs makes him indispensable.
6. MS Dhoni (Wicketkeeper) – The Master Finisher & Mentor
- Role: Wicketkeeper-batter
- Strengths: Tactical genius, finishing ability, game awareness
- Impact: Provides leadership, stability, and the ability to win matches under pressure
While Dhoni’s role has evolved over the years, his game-changing ability remains intact. His finishing skills, paired with his experience, give CSK the edge in tight chases and crunch moments.
7. Shivam Dube – The Big-Hitting All-Rounder
- Role: Batting all-rounder
- Strengths: Powerful strokeplay, ability to clear boundaries
- Impact: Ensures big finishes and provides a medium-pace bowling option
Dube’s ability to clear the ropes effortlessly makes him an ideal finisher for CSK. His occasional medium-pace bowling adds another bowling option to the team’s arsenal.
8. Sam Curran – The Bowling All-Rounder
- Role: Left-arm fast bowler & lower-order batter
- Strengths: Swing bowling, finishing ability, all-round versatility
- Impact: Strengthens the pace attack and adds batting depth
Sam Curran has already proven his worth in the IPL, often delivering clutch performances with both bat and ball. His presence ensures CSK has a reliable lower-order hitter and a key powerplay bowler.
9. Ravichandran Ashwin – The Experienced Spin Wizard
- Role: Bowling all-rounder (Off-spinner)
- Strengths: Tactical awareness, variations, experience
- Impact: Provides spin control in the middle overs and neutralizes left-handers
Returning to his original IPL franchise, Ashwin adds immense value to CSK’s spin department. His vast experience and adaptability make him an excellent middle-over enforcer.
10. Matheesha Pathirana – The Yorker Specialist
- Role: Fast bowler
- Strengths: Lethal yorkers, death-over expertise
- Impact: Adds a unique X-factor to CSK’s bowling attack
The Sri Lankan pacer has drawn comparisons to Lasith Malinga, thanks to his unorthodox action and ability to deliver pinpoint yorkers in the death overs. He will be CSK’s trump card in crunch situations.
11. Mukesh Choudhary – The Powerplay Striker
- Role: Fast bowler
- Strengths: Swing, accuracy, early breakthroughs
- Impact: Strengthens CSK’s new-ball attack
Mukesh Choudhary’s left-arm angle and ability to move the ball make him a crucial weapon in the powerplay, ensuring CSK gets early wickets.
Impact Player Choices for CSK in IPL 2025
1. Nathan Ellis – The Death-Over Specialist
- Role: Right-arm fast bowler
- Strengths: Yorker execution, variations, pressure handling
- Impact: Provides crucial breakthroughs in the death overs
Ellis is a perfect backup option in high-scoring games, where death bowling becomes a priority.
2. Khaleel Ahmed – The Left-Arm Seamer
- Role: Left-arm fast bowler
- Strengths: Swing, bounce, early breakthroughs
- Impact: Adds variety to CSK’s pace attack
A specialist powerplay bowler, Khaleel can be called upon in seamer-friendly conditions.
3. Vijay Shankar – The Multi-Dimensional All-Rounder
- Role: Middle-order batter & medium pacer
- Strengths: Versatility, batting adaptability
- Impact: Provides a balanced option in conditions favoring all-rounders
Shankar’s ability to bat at different positions makes him a useful impact player.
CSK’s Road to IPL 2025 Glory: Key Factors
- Smooth Leadership Transition – Gaikwad needs to adapt quickly as captain, with Dhoni’s guidance.
- Batting Consistency – Top-order stability and middle-order acceleration will be crucial.
- Effective Death Bowling – Pathirana, Curran, and Ellis will play key roles in closing out matches.
- Spin Dominance – Ashwin, Jadeja, and Rachin will ensure CSK controls middle overs.
- Strong Team Chemistry – Maintaining CSK’s signature team unity and resilience will be key.
